[PATCH v2 1/2] io_uring/cmd: split io_uring_cmd_set_res() from io_uring_cmd_done()

Caleb Sander Mateos csander at purestorage.com
Wed Sep 2 15:57:07 PDT 2026


In preparation for setting the io_uring NVMe passthru CQE results from
the blk-mq request completion rather than the task work callback, split
out functions io_uring_cmd_set_res{,32}() from __io_uring_cmd_done().
io_uring_cmd_done{,32}() now call io_uring_cmd_set_res{,32}() and then
__io_uring_cmd_done(). This allows __io_uring_cmd_done() to be made
CQE-size-agnostic, with 3 fewer arguments.
